Understanding Your Needs: Size, Style, and Function

Before diving into the vast selection of indoor ceiling fans, take a moment to assess your specific needs. Consider the size of the room, the height of your ceiling, and your desired aesthetic.

  • Room Size: For smaller rooms, a compact fan with a blade span of 42 inches or less is ideal. Larger rooms, on the other hand, may require a fan with a 52-inch blade span or greater to ensure adequate air circulation.
  • Ceiling Height: For low ceilings, hugger or flush mount fans are the perfect solution, as they sit close to the ceiling and maximize headroom. For high ceilings, a downrod can be used to lower the fan to the optimal height for air circulation.
  • Style: From modern to farmhouse, industrial to coastal, there's a ceiling fan to match every décor. Consider the existing style of your room and choose a fan that complements it seamlessly.

Exploring the World of Indoor Ceiling Fans

Once you have a clear understanding of your needs, you can begin exploring the various types of indoor ceiling fans available. Let's take a look at some popular options:

  • Indoor Ceiling Fans with Lights: These fans combine the functionality of a ceiling fan with the convenience of integrated lighting. Many models offer dimmable lights, allowing you to adjust the brightness to create the perfect ambiance.
  • Indoor Ceiling Fans with Remote: Control your fan's speed and lighting from the comfort of your couch with a remote control. This is especially convenient for fans that are installed in high ceilings or hard-to-reach locations.
  • Indoor Ceiling Fans for Living Room: Living rooms are often the heart of the home, so it's important to choose a fan that is both stylish and functional. Consider a fan with a decorative light kit and a quiet motor.
  • Indoor Ceiling Fans for Bedroom: Bedrooms require a fan that is quiet and unobtrusive. Look for a fan with a DC motor, which operates more quietly and efficiently than traditional AC motors.
  • Indoor Ceiling Fans for Kitchen: Kitchens can get hot and stuffy, so a ceiling fan is a great way to improve air circulation. Choose a fan with damp rating if your kitchen tends to be humid.

Q: What are the benefits of having an indoor ceiling fan in my home?

A: Indoor ceiling fans provide excellent air circulation, making rooms feel more comfortable year-round. In the summer, they create a refreshing breeze, and in the winter, they can help distribute warm air more evenly, enhancing the overall comfort of your living space.

Q: Can indoor ceiling fans complement my existing home décor?

A: Absolutely! Indoor ceiling fans come in a wide variety of styles, finishes, and blade designs, making it easy to find one that perfectly matches and enhances your home's aesthetic. From modern and minimalist to traditional and ornate, there's a ceiling fan to suit every taste.

Q: Are indoor ceiling fans energy efficient?

A: Yes, they are! Indoor ceiling fans can help you save on energy costs by reducing your reliance on air conditioning and heating systems. By circulating air more effectively, they allow your HVAC system to work less, leading to lower energy bills.
